Transaction 427525fb091d7d8ba7bf05aa2aee25d42c52fd4cefa5f0924571544713d91c87
1 Input
1 Output
-
427525fb091d7d8ba7bf05aa2aee25d42c52fd4cefa5f0924571544713d91c87:0
- value
- 2878070
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62d95bd780fee44a56e506b94c8cf1af592a259b OP_EQUAL
- address
- 3AhgXhE1UgvE6y7VxGP3eaYDKW51jnfuXx